Like all preceding transformations of the manufacturing industry, the large-scale usage of production data will reshape the role of humans within the sociotechnical production ecosystem. To ensure that this transformation creates work systems in which employees are empowered, productive, healthy, and motivated, the transformation must be guided by principles of and research on human-centered work design. Specifically, measures must be taken at all levels of work design, ranging from (1) the work tasks to (2) the working conditions to (3) the organizational level and (4) the supra-organizational level. We present selected research across all four levels that showcase the opportunities and requirements that surface when striving for human-centered work design for the Internet of Production (IoP). (1) On the work task level, we illustrate the user-centered design of human-robot collaboration (HRC) and process planning in the composite industry as well as user-centered design factors for cognitive assistance systems. (2) On the working conditions level, we present a newly developed framework for the classification of HRC workplaces. (3) Moving to the organizational level, we show how corporate data can be used to facilitate best practice sharing in production networks, and we discuss the implications of the IoP for new leadership models. Finally, (4) on the supra-organizational level, we examine overarching ethical dimensions, investigating, e.g., how the new work contexts affect our understanding of responsibility and normative values such as autonomy and privacy. Overall, these interdisciplinary research perspectives highlight the importance and necessary scope of considering the human factor in the IoP.

Der Konstruktionsbereich ist zu einem neuen Schwerpunkt der allgemeinen Rationalisierungsbemühungen geworden. Zunehmend führt man organisatorische Hilfsmittel, technische Hilfsmittel (EDVA) und neue Konstruktionsmethoden in der Konstruktion ein. Der vorliegende Beitrag analysiert zunächst die Ursachen dieser Entwicklung und zeigt im weiteren einige heute bereits eingesetzte Hilfsmittel an Hand von Beispielen auf und diskutiert die Anwendungsmöglichkeiten.
